2

Entry Level C# Winforms Developer Jobs in California

DOE Firmware Engineer (entry level) Are you passionate about development and project-based work? Do ... Firmware Developer technical skills: * Good programming capability in C * Experience or good ...

This is an entry level position. The FDSM Tech C is knowledgeable of diagnostics equipment, hand ... Applies engineered performance standards to plan and estimate jobs. * Coordinates plans and other ...

This role is ideal for entry-level candidates looking to grow their careers in High Performance ... Programming or scripting experience (e.g., Python, Bash, C, C++, Java, Perl, Ruby, Fortran) * Prior ...

This role is ideal for entry-level candidates looking to grow their careers in High Performance ... Programming or scripting experience (e.g., Python, Bash, C, C++, Java, Perl, Ruby, Fortran) * Prior ...

... programing in matlab, and/or C/C++/C#, and/or Java. Qualifications Possesses educational ... Mechanical, Electrical, Industrial, Manufacturing, Chemical, Quality, etc. Entry level to 3 yrs ...

... * Entry level to Intermediate proficiency in C/C++, with working knowledge of Python or scripting ... Familiarity with RTOS, bare-metal programming, or Linux-based embedded systems. * Basic ...

next page

Showing results 1-20

Entry Level C Winforms Developer information

What are the key skills and qualifications needed to thrive as an Entry Level C# Winforms Developer, and why are they important?

To thrive as an Entry Level C# Winforms Developer, strong programming skills in C#, understanding of object-oriented principles, and familiarity with the .NET framework are essential, typically supported by a relevant degree or coursework. Experience with Visual Studio, source control systems like Git, and knowledge of Winforms UI design tools are commonly required. Attention to detail, problem-solving abilities, and effective communication skills help developers collaborate and deliver reliable applications. These competencies are crucial for building maintainable software and efficiently contributing to development teams in a Windows environment.

What are some common challenges faced by entry-level C# Winforms developers, and how can I prepare for them?

Entry-level C# Winforms developers often encounter challenges such as understanding legacy code, troubleshooting UI-related bugs, and adapting to different coding standards within a team. It's common to work on maintenance projects where existing applications require updates or bug fixes. To prepare, familiarize yourself with debugging tools in Visual Studio, practice reading and interpreting code written by others, and be proactive in seeking feedback from more experienced developers. Building strong communication skills is also helpful, as collaboration with QA testers, designers, and senior developers is a regular part of the job.

What does an Entry Level C# Winforms Developer do?

An Entry Level C# Winforms Developer is responsible for designing, developing, and maintaining desktop applications using the C# programming language and Microsoft's WinForms framework. They typically work on creating user interfaces, handling events, and connecting applications to databases or other services. As beginners, they often work closely with senior developers to learn best practices, debug code, and implement new features. Their main goal is to build reliable and user-friendly software applications for Windows environments.

What is the difference between Entry Level C# Winforms Developer vs Entry Level WPF Developer?

AspectEntry Level C# Winforms DeveloperEntry Level WPF Developer
Required SkillsBasic C# knowledge, Winforms framework, UI designBasic C# knowledge, WPF framework, XAML, UI design
Work EnvironmentDesktop application development, Windows-basedDesktop application development, Windows-based, more modern UI
Common EmployersSoftware companies, finance, healthcareSoftware companies, enterprise solutions, tech firms
CertificationsOptional C# certifications, no specific Winforms/WPF certsOptional C# certifications, WPF-specific knowledge beneficial

Both roles involve entry-level C# development for desktop applications, but Winforms developers focus on traditional Windows Forms UI, while WPF developers work with newer XAML-based interfaces. The choice depends on the company's technology stack and project requirements.

What are popular job titles related to Entry Level C# Winforms Developer jobs in California? For Entry Level C# Winforms Developer jobs in California, the most frequently searched job titles are:
What job categories do people searching Entry Level C# Winforms Developer jobs in California look for? The top searched job categories for Entry Level C# Winforms Developer jobs in California are:
What cities in California are hiring for Entry Level C# Winforms Developer jobs? Cities in California with the most Entry Level C# Winforms Developer job openings:
Entry Level Construction Sales Representative

Entry Level Construction Sales Representative

HCI Systems

Ontario, CA

$55K - $65K/yr

Full-time

Medical, Dental, Vision, Life, Retirement, PTO

Posted 17 days ago


Job description

HCI Systems, Inc. (HCI) is hiring motivated, outgoing individuals to join our fast-growing team as Entry-Level Construction Sales Representatives.

This is an excellent opportunity for early-career professionals or individuals looking to transition into B2B sales and learn the fire life safety and low voltage industry from the ground up.


  • Prospect and engage new customers through calls, drop-ins, networking, and outreach. Prospective clients include general contractors, electricians, end users and consultants
  • Develop relationships with facility managers, property managers, contractors, and business owners
  • Identify customer needs and recommend appropriate fire/life safety and low voltage system solutions
  • Prepare pricing proposals including construction estimates with support from senior team members inclusive of reviewing construction documents and specifications.
  • Support business development and client retention efforts
  • Maintain accurate activity and opportunities in the CRM
  • Collaborate closely with the construction team to support customer satisfaction and onboarding
  • Represent HCI professionally in the field, helping drive visibility and brand awareness

What We’re Looking For:

  • Strong communication and interpersonal skills
  • Self-motivated with a desire to learn and grow
  • Comfortable speaking with customers in person, over the phone, and via email
  • Basic computer skills (Microsoft Office, Bluebeam & Excel)
  • Reliable transportation and valid driver’s license
  • Construction, electrical, or technical background is a plus—but not required

      • 0–2 years of experience in B2B sales, customer service, or a customer-facing role, or a strong interest           in launching a career in construction sales
      • Comfortable talking to people and initiating conversations
      • Strong work ethic and willingness to spend time in the field
      • Positive, coachable, and motivated to grow in a sales career

      • Interest in fire/life safety, low voltage systems, or commercial building services

      • Valid driver’s license and reliable transportation

HCI Systems Inc. is a licensed C-7, C-10 and C-16 low voltage systems integration contractor offering a full spectrum of services including sales, engineering, installation, service, and maintenance with over 900 employees in our seven branches. We offer fire life safety, fire suppression, fire sprinkler, access control, video management, intrusion detection, structured cable, nurse call and other related electronic detection solutions to our customers.

Why Join Us?

  • Commissions – HCI offers a competitive commission structure.
  • Unlimited Growth – Our expanding product lines and markets drive consistent double-digit growth, creating ongoing opportunities for advancement.
  • Comprehensive Benefits – Enjoy 401(k) with matching, reduced-cost medical, dental, and vision insurance, plus flexible spending accounts. Additional voluntary benefits include life insurance, disability, and accident coverage.
  • Paid Time Off – Recharge with paid holidays and our PTO plan
  • Weekly Pay – Get paid every Friday.
  • Employee Perks – From appreciation events and department outings to wellness programs and pet insurance, we invest in our team’s well-being.

Equal Employment Opportunity

HCI is an equal opportunity employer. We will not unlawfully discriminate against qualified applicants or employees with respect to any terms and conditions of employment and give equal opportunity considerations to applicants and employees regardless of actual or perceived race, color, creed, religion, national origin, ancestry, citizenship status, age, sex or gender (including pregnancy, childbirth, related medical conditions and lactation), gender identity or gender expression, sexual orientation, marital status, military service and veteran status, disability, protected medical condition as defined by applicable state or local law, genetic information, or any other characteristic protected by applicable federal, state, or local laws and ordinances (“Protected Classifications”). HCI will reasonably accommodate employees and applicants with disabilities as required by law, if the person is otherwise qualified to perform all the essential functions of the position safely and competently.


USD $55,000.00 - USD $65,000.00 /Hr.